[QUOTE="lmpjr007, post: 2738474, member: 8817"] [b][PLAIN][Devil’s Workshop] Releases three new products at RPGNow.com[/PLAIN][/b] Louis Porter Jr. Design, in association with Devil’s Workshop, has released Pulp Templates and Mechanized Augmentation of Pulp Destruction for d20 Pulp plus Weapons of Starship Destruction 2 for d20 Sci-fi. Here is information on these products: Pulp Templates In most D20 Modern games, all the player characters are human. That’s not necessarily true in pulp gaming. Heroes and villains can be enigmatic survivors of fabled Atlantis, drawn to the surface love by love or vengeance. They can hail from a hidden civilization that lives in the ice under the Artic Circle, in vast underground cities powered by psi-crystals. Other characters might be the product of secret Nazi eugenics experiments, while the worst villains in the campaigns might be tainted with the blood of serpentine monsters or Lovecraftian abominations from beyond space and time. Pulp Templates is a five page PDF is an easy-to-integrate templates and just the sort of thing needed for GMs to add depth to any great d20 Modern Neo-Pulp setting and campaign world including Haven: City of Bronze.
